SUBJECT : FOCUS GROUP DISCUSSION (FGD) ON THE CASE CARRYING CAPACITY OF LOWER COURT JUDGES ON OCTOBER 25,2013 AT SARROSA INTERNATIONAL HOTEL, PRES. QUIRINO ST., CEBU CITY

The Supreme Court, with the assistance of the United States Agency for International Development (USAID), thru the Asia Foundation, is conducting a study of the case carrying capacity of Lower Court judges. This study will enable the Supreme Court to assess the needs of courts and judges based on judicial workloads and case complexities by establishing a reasonable caseload for them. The establishment of the reasonable caseload will provide a rational basis for the determination of: (1) how many courts and judge positions are needed in order to ensure efficiency and timeliness of court operations and outputs; (2) where courts are needed; (3) how many cases judges should be expected to handle annually; and (4) establish timeliness for different types of cases.
